Global Solvent Recovery & Recycling Market - Key Trends and Drivers Summarized
Solvent recovery and recycling is a crucial process within various industrial sectors, involving the collection and purification of used solvents for reuse. This practice not only minimizes waste but also reduces the need for purchasing new solvents, thereby offering both environmental and economic benefits. The process typically involves distillation, filtration, and other separation techniques to remove contaminants and restore the solvent to its original quality. Governments worldwide are enforcing stringent regulations on the disposal of hazardous waste, prompting industries to adopt more sustainable waste management practices. Additionally, the rising costs of raw materials and the volatility of solvent prices are compelling companies to seek cost-effective alternatives, such as recycling. Technological advancements have also played a pivotal role, with modern solvent recovery systems offering higher efficiency, better purity levels, and improved safety features. These innovations are not only reducing the environmental footprint of industrial operations but also enhancing their profitability by lowering waste disposal and raw material costs.
The growth in the solvent recovery and recycling market is driven by several factors. Firstly, the increased adoption of circular economy principles is pushing industries towards more sustainable and resource-efficient practices. This shift is particularly evident in regions with stringent environmental regulations, such as Europe and North America. Secondly, advancements in recovery technologies, including the development of automated and highly efficient systems, are making solvent recycling more feasible and attractive to a wider range of industries. Thirdly, the rising awareness among consumers and businesses about environmental sustainability is creating a demand for greener products and practices, encouraging industries to invest in solvent recovery solutions. Lastly, the economic benefits of reducing raw material costs and minimizing waste disposal fees are compelling more companies to integrate solvent recovery into their operations. These drivers collectively ensure that the solvent recovery and recycling market is poised for robust growth in the coming years.
